USATF Half Marathon Championships hosted by the Capital City Half Marathon

 

2017 Results - USATF Half Marathon Championships

Published by
USATF Half Marathon Championships   Apr 26th 2017, 7:19pm

USATF Half Marathon Championships

- Hosted by the Capital City Half Marathon

 

Top Ten Results

Men's Results 
 1. Leonard Korir           1:03:04
 2. Sam Chelanga            1:03:04
 3. Christo Landry          1:03:13
 4. Kiya Dandena            1:03:19
 5. Timothy Ritchie         1:03:29
 6. Aaron Braun             1:03:44
 7. Jon Grey                1:04:10
 8. Nathan Martin           1:04:59
 9. Tim Young               1:05:08
10. Ahmed Osman             1:05:10

Women's Results 
 1. Natosha Rogers          1:10:45
 2. Neely Spence Gracey     1:10:54
 3. Aliphine Tuliamuk       1:11:42
 4. Bethany Sachtleben      1:13:28
 5. Belainesh Gebre         1:13:40
 6. Stephanie Bruce         1:14:14
 7. Mara Olson              1:14:28
 8. Tara Welling            1:14:42
 9. Sarah Rapp              1:14:51
10. Lauren Jimison Totten   1:15:11
